Home
last modified time | relevance | path

Searched refs:abd_flags (Results 1 – 4 of 4) sorted by relevance

/f-stack/freebsd/contrib/openzfs/module/zfs/
H A Dabd.c133 ASSERT3U(abd->abd_flags, ==, abd->abd_flags & (ABD_FLAG_LINEAR | in abd_verify()
138 IMPLY(abd->abd_flags & ABD_FLAG_META, abd->abd_flags & ABD_FLAG_OWNER); in abd_verify()
176 abd->abd_flags = ABD_FLAG_OWNER; in abd_alloc()
181 abd->abd_flags |= ABD_FLAG_META; in abd_alloc()
257 abd->abd_flags |= ABD_FLAG_META; in abd_alloc_linear()
538 abd->abd_flags = ABD_FLAG_LINEAR; in abd_get_offset_impl()
610 abd->abd_flags = ABD_FLAG_LINEAR; in abd_get_from_buf()
708 abd->abd_flags &= ~ABD_FLAG_OWNER; in abd_release_ownership_of_buf()
710 abd->abd_flags &= ~ABD_FLAG_META; in abd_release_ownership_of_buf()
729 abd->abd_flags |= ABD_FLAG_OWNER; in abd_take_ownership_of_buf()
[all …]
/f-stack/freebsd/contrib/openzfs/module/os/linux/zfs/
H A Dabd_os.c348 abd->abd_flags |= ABD_FLAG_LINEAR; in abd_alloc_chunks()
349 abd->abd_flags |= ABD_FLAG_LINEAR_PAGE; in abd_alloc_chunks()
354 abd->abd_flags |= ABD_FLAG_MULTI_CHUNK; in abd_alloc_chunks()
358 abd->abd_flags |= ABD_FLAG_MULTI_ZONE; in abd_alloc_chunks()
404 abd->abd_flags |= ABD_FLAG_MULTI_CHUNK; in abd_alloc_chunks()
431 if (abd->abd_flags & ABD_FLAG_MULTI_ZONE) in abd_free_chunks()
434 if (abd->abd_flags & ABD_FLAG_MULTI_CHUNK) in abd_free_chunks()
475 abd_zero_scatter->abd_flags = ABD_FLAG_OWNER; in abd_alloc_zero_scatter()
743 abd->abd_flags &= ~ABD_FLAG_LINEAR; in abd_free_linear_page()
744 abd->abd_flags &= ~ABD_FLAG_LINEAR_PAGE; in abd_free_linear_page()
[all …]
/f-stack/freebsd/contrib/openzfs/include/sys/
H A Dabd_impl.h35 typedef enum abd_flags { enum
53 abd_flags_t abd_flags; member
/f-stack/freebsd/contrib/openzfs/module/os/freebsd/zfs/
H A Dabd_os.c252 abd_zero_scatter->abd_flags = ABD_FLAG_OWNER | ABD_FLAG_ZEROS; in abd_alloc_zero_scatter()
376 abd->abd_flags = 0; in abd_get_offset_scatter()